Merchandising Manager - Web jobs in Elkhart, IN

Merchandising Manager - Web develops strategy and manage the execution of online/site merchandising to achieve online marketing and sales goals. Creates and optimizes the product assortments and categories for the online product catalog. Being an Merchandising Manager - Web utilizes analytics to monitor traffic, customer behavior, sales trends, and feedback and to gain customer insights. Ensures that merchandise plans support key strategic initiatives, launches, top sellers, seasonal campaigns and trends. Additionally, Merchandising Manager - Web collaborates on the development of open to buy inventory (OTB) and purchasing plans and budgets. Recommends site and usability enhancements. Requires a bachelor's degree in marketing, merchandising, business or other related field.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. The Merchandising Manager - Web man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be an Merchandising Manager - Web typ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 - 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Extensive knowledge of the function and department process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Elkhart /ˈɛlkɑːrt/ is a city in Elkhart County, Indiana, United States. The city is located 15 miles (24 km) east of South Bend, Indiana, 110 miles (180 km) east of Chicago, Illinois, and 150 miles (240 km) north of Indianapolis, Indiana. Elkhart has the larger population of the two principal cities of the Elkhart-Goshen Metropolitan Statistical Area, which in turn is part of the South Bend-Elkhart-Mishawaka Combined Statistical Area, in a region commonly known as Michiana. The population was 50,949 at the 2010 census. Despite the shared name, it is not the county seat of Elkhart County; that ...
